Diwali 2026
दीपावली 2026
October 25, 2026 (Sunday) • Amavasya (New Moon)
Diwali, the Festival of Lights, is the most celebrated Hindu festival marking the victory of light over darkness and good over evil. It commemorates Lord Rama's return to Ayodhya after 14 years of exile.
Significance
Diwali signifies the triumph of knowledge over ignorance, light over darkness, and hope over despair. Goddess Lakshmi is worshipped for wealth and prosperity. It marks the beginning of the new financial year for many businesses.

Rituals & Traditions
- Clean and decorate home before Diwali
- Light diyas (oil lamps) in every corner
- Perform Lakshmi Puja during Pradosh Kaal
- Offer sweets and flowers to deities
- Exchange gifts with family and friends
- Wear new clothes and jewelry
- Burst firecrackers (eco-friendly preferred)

Get Your PredictionsFrequently Asked Questions
What is the best time for Lakshmi Puja on Diwali 2026?
The most auspicious time for Lakshmi Puja on Diwali 2026 is during Pradosh Kaal (5:30 PM - 8:00 PM), particularly during Vrishabha Kaal (6:00 PM - 8:00 PM) when Taurus Lagna rises, which is especially favorable for wealth-related prayers.
Which day is main Diwali in 2026?
Main Diwali (Lakshmi Puja) falls on October 25, 2026 (Sunday). The five-day celebration includes: Dhanteras (Oct 23), Naraka Chaturdashi (Oct 24), Lakshmi Puja/Main Diwali (Oct 25), Govardhan Puja (Oct 26), and Bhai Dooj (Oct 27).
Can we do Lakshmi Puja without pandits?
Yes, Lakshmi Puja can be performed at home without a pandit. Clean your home, set up a clean altar with Lakshmi-Ganesh idols or pictures, light diyas, offer flowers and sweets, and chant Lakshmi mantras with devotion.
